Output 8ae091f41cf32181053b8828c09975dcc395c2416e45726c987093e1cb3245d5:1

value
150404903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a74f2f8491788a67035be98747675f01dc66d6f7 OP_EQUAL
address
3GwfdVX7xvsDDAtAYnPKfVzXPq8u9ddmvj
transaction
8ae091f41cf32181053b8828c09975dcc395c2416e45726c987093e1cb3245d5
confirmations
157374
spent
true